Weather & Climate in Ust’-Abakan, Russia
Temperature, precipitation, air quality, natural hazards, and monthly weather data.
Ust’-Abakan has a cool climate with an average annual temperature of 35°F (1°C). Winters average 1°F in January while summers reach 67°F in July / a wide seasonal temperature swing of 66°F. The area gets 311 sunny days per year, well above the U.S. average of 205 / making it one of the sunnier locations in the country. Annual precipitation totals 13.5 inches (drier than the 38-inch national average). The area receives 1.7 inches of snow annually. The city sits at an elevation of 781 feet.

Monthly Weather
| Month | Avg Temperature | Precipitation | Summary |
|---|---|---|---|
| January | 1°F (-17°C) | 0.4 in | Coldest |
| February | 4°F (-16°C) | 0.3 in | |
| March | 19°F (-7°C) | 0.2 in | Driest |
| April | 38°F (3°C) | 0.6 in | |
| May | 51°F (11°C) | 1.3 in | |
| June | 62°F (17°C) | 2.2 in | |
| July | 67°F (19°C) | 2.7 in | Warmest, Wettest |
| August | 62°F (16°C) | 2.6 in | |
| September | 50°F (10°C) | 1.5 in | |
| October | 36°F (2°C) | 0.9 in | |
| November | 19°F (-7°C) | 0.5 in | |
| December | 7°F (-14°C) | 0.4 in |
Ust’-Abakan has a seasonal temperature swing of 65°F / from 1°F in January to 67°F in July. Total annual precipitation is 13.6 inches, with July being the wettest month (2.7") and March the driest (0.2").
